Kosovo Flag Flag Information centered on a dark blue field is a gold-colored silhouette of Kosovo surmounted by six white, five-pointed stars arrayed in a slight arc each star represents one of the major ethnic groups of Kosovo: Albanians, Serbs, Turks, Gorani, Roma, and Bosniaks note: one of only two national flags that uses a map as a design element the flag of Cyprus is the other
